• gershon sirota (1874-1943) was one of the most powerful and highly trained tenors of his time, with climactic top notes and outstanding voice control. The only one of the great hazzanim of his era not to accept a position in america, sirota perished in the warsaw ghetto.

The pediatrician and children's advocate janusz korczak, a jew, began his diary in 1942 recording his thoughts and impressions of life in the warsaw ghetto. In august, the same year, he turned down possible freedom and accompanied 190 orphaned children to the gas chambers at treblinka.

The ghettos created by the nazis were not the first in europe: the term ghetto actually originated in venice, italy, where jewish homes and businesses were confined to a designated part of the city beginning in 1516. Jews organized armed resistance in over 100 ghettos—most famously in the warsaw ghetto uprising in 1943. In the degrading, dehumanizing system of the ghettos, the struggle to maintain a sense of identity, dignity, faith, and culture was also a form of defiance, known today as “spiritual resistance.

The term ghetto originated from the name of the jewish quarter in venice, italy. Venetian authorities compelled the city's jews to live in the quarter, which was established in 1516. In 1935 the jewish population of riga was forty-three thousand, about half the total number of jews in latvia and eleven percent of the city’s total population. It had jewish schools with hebrew, yiddish, russian or german as the language of instruction.
